2017-01-19 1 views
0

GoDaddyのSSL証明書を3つの異なるサーバーで使用するために複数のドメインで保護しています。 Microsoft Exchangeサーバーに証明書をインストールしましたが、今はノードJSを持つ2つの他のサーバーで証明書を使用したいのですが、正しく共有する方法がわかりません。 GoDaddyからダウンロードしたzipファイルには、.CRTファイルと.P7Bファイルが含まれていましたが、Nodeは個別の秘密鍵と証明書が両方とも.PEM形式である必要があります。複数のサーバーでSSL証明書を使用することはできますか?

証明書ファイルを変換してサーバー間で共有する方法はありますか?

答えて

1

はい、複数のサーバーで同じ証明書を再利用できます。

GoDaddyのは、さまざまなWebサーバーに適しだ形式で証明書をダウンロードするオプションを持っている必要があります。 nginxのオプションがある場合は、それらのファイルをダウンロードしてください。

あなたが証明書のCSRを作成したときに、すでにもう1つを持っている必要がありますので、あなたは、秘密鍵を生成しました。 P7Bファイルは中間証明書です。 https://www.sslshopper.com/ssl-converter.htmlを使用してP7BをPEMファイルに変換できます。次に、CRTと新しいPEMファイルを1つのPEMファイルに連結し、それを証明書として使用することができます。

Node.JSで設定する方法については、この質問をご覧ください。How to create an HTTPS server in Node.js?

関連する問題